Prithvi programme

stylish_lining

Context: The Union Cabinet cleared a ₹4,797-crore programme called ‘Prithvi’ (Earth) that is expected to subsume five existing schemes of the Ministry of Earth Sciences (MoES).

About Prithvi Vigyan Scheme:

The Prithvi scheme consolidates five existing sub-schemes, namely:

  • Atmosphere & Climate Research-Modelling Observing Systems & Services (ACROSS)
  • Ocean Services, Modelling Application, Resources and Technology (O-SMART)
  • Polar Science and Cryosphere Research (PACER)
  • Seismology and Geosciences (SAGE)
  • Research, Education, Training and Outreach (REACHOUT)

Aim:

The integration of these sub-schemes aims to enhance the understanding of Earth's systems and apply scientific knowledge for societal, environmental, and economic benefits.

Objectives and Focus Areas:

  • Comprehensive Observations: The scheme emphasizes long-term monitoring across the atmosphere, ocean, geosphere, cryosphere, and solid earth to track Earth System's vital signs and changes.
  • Development of Predictive Models: It focuses on creating models for weather, ocean, and climate hazards and advancing climate change science.
  • Exploration Initiatives: Exploration of Polar Regions and high seas is a key aspect, aiming to discover new phenomena and Resources.
  • Technological Advancements: The scheme stresses the development of technology for the sustainable exploitation of oceanic Resources for societal applications.

Role of the Ministry of Earth Sciences:

  • Provision of Critical Services: The Ministry is responsible for delivering crucial services related to weather, climate, ocean and coastal states, hydrology, seismology, and natural hazards.
  • Support in Disaster Management: These services are essential for issuing forecasts and warnings for natural disasters, aiding in disaster preparedness and risk mitigation.

Holistic Approach to Earth System Sciences:

  • Broad Scope of Study: Earth System Sciences involve studying the atmosphere, hydrosphere, geosphere, cryosphere, and biosphere, and their complex interactions.
  • Integrated Research Efforts: The Prithvi scheme aims to address these components comprehensively, enhancing understanding and providing reliable services for India.

Impact and Future Prospects:

  • Addressing Major Challenges: The integrated research and development efforts under the scheme will tackle significant challenges in various fields like weather, climate, oceanography, cryospheric studies, and seismology.
  • Harnessing Resources Sustainably: It explores sustainable methods to utilize both living and non-living Resources, contributing to national development and environmental conservation.
